5050 Infrared Lamp: A Comprehensive Industry Overview

Introduction to 5050 Infrared Lamps

The 5050 infrared lamp, also known as a 5050 LED lamp, is a type of LED light source that emits infrared radiation. These lamps are widely used in various applications due to their compact size, energy efficiency, and long lifespan. The name "5050" refers to the dimensions of the LED package, which is 5mm wide and 5mm long. Applications of 5050 Infrared Lamps

5050 infrared lamps find applications in a wide range of industries and everyday products. Some of the most common uses include: - Heating and Therapeutic Devices: Infrared lamps are used in heating systems, saunas, and therapeutic devices for pain relief and muscle relaxation. - Security and Surveillance: These lamps are often used in motion sensors and security cameras to detect movement in low-light conditions. - Medical Equipment: In the medical field, 5050 infrared lamps are used in various diagnostic and therapeutic devices. - Automotive Industry: They are used in automotive applications such as dashboard lighting, rearview mirrors, and interior lighting. - Consumer Electronics: In consumer electronics, 5050 infrared lamps are used in remote controls, game consoles, and other devices that require infrared signals.
